I want to calcualte this KPI(measure DAX) in day - quarter-month-year
This is Formula :
Internal order processing time = Order[Order purchased date] - Order[order delivered date]

I would create new columns for day, month, quarter and year, like
Internal order processing time ( days) =
DATEDIFF( Order[Order purchased date], Order[order delivered date], DAY)
Internal order processing time ( months) =
DATEDIFF( Order[Order purchased date], Order[order delivered date], MONTH)
You could then create measure to show average time, min / max etc.
